Numbers Do Not Matter

About this Short Film

Numbers Do Not Matter (Mazenod College, Australia, 2018) is part of our Focus on Ability program. The film explores themes around autism, medical disability and leukemia in a school context, and considers how young people navigate difference and care within groups. It offers a compassionate, everyday view of the challenges and small victories that shape life for children and teens facing health and developmental issues. Shown here to highlight the strengths and needs of school communities, the film invites audiences to reflect on support, belonging and dignity.
